Extremely satisfied with this booking! The hotel's location right by the sea is fantastic, and opening the window gives you unbeatable ocean views. It's a shame the exterior was undergoing renovation during our stay.
The double room had its own private bathroom, which was amazing value for the price. The only issue was that the hot water in our room wasn't very hot, only around 30 degrees Celsius. As it was a weekend, the facility manager wasn't available, and you know how British efficiency can be! The hotel was quite full, but the front desk staff (a lovely guy and girl) helped us arrange to use the shower in another vacant room.
The kitchen facilities were comprehensive; it would have been perfect if the extractor fan was a bit more powerful. One day, while frying steaks, a front desk lady suddenly rushed into the kitchen, thinking we hadn't turned on the fan!
If you're coming from Gatwick Airport, I highly recommend taking the National Express coach. It stops right opposite the hotel, which is incredibly convenient. If you're traveling by train with heavy luggage, walking to the hotel can be a bit of a hassle. You could also take a bus for a few stops to avoid pushing heavy bags on uneven roads.
Overall, a very satisfying hotel booking. Next time I'm in Brighton, I'll definitely be booking this hotel again.
Located in Hailsham, The Olde Forge Hotel is in a rural location, within a 5-minute drive of High Weald and Hellingly Dog Park. This hotel is 6.4 mi (10.4 km) from South Downs National Park and 12.9 mi (20.7 km) from Seven Sisters.
Take in the views from a garden and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access and concierge services.
Enjoy a meal at the restaurant, or stay in and take advantage of the hotel's room service.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. For your convenience, a complimentary breakfast is served daily from 7:30 AM to 9:30 AM.
Featured am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services and luggage storage. Free self parking is available onsite.
Stay in one of 8 guestrooms featuring flat-screen televisions.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and cable programming is available for your entertainment.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, and housekeeping is provided daily.
